Explore an informative lecture on brain metastases assessment and treatment, delivered by UCLA neurosurgeon Won Kim, MD. Gain insights into the latest advancements in the field as Dr. Kim provides a comprehensive overview of the topic. Delve into key areas such as definitions, treatment options, radiation therapy, and evidence-based approaches. Discover the UCLA paradigm for managing brain metastases and examine real-world case studies. Learn about cutting-edge techniques like intraoperative MRI and multimet radiosurgical planning.
